您好,欢迎来到三六零分类信息网!老站,搜索引擎当天收录,欢迎发信息

系统默认的MySQL用户名消失的解决方法_MySQL

2024/3/14 20:51:42发布26次查看
修改mysql下的默认mysql数据库的user表,删除所有host为localhost记录,另外添加一些其他记录,重新启动mysql服务器。执行show databases,只出现information_schema和test两个数据库,看不到mysql。
解决方法:
此问题实际上是用户没有权限:
1. 关闭mysql
2. 启动mysql: mysqld_safe --skip-grant-tables
在数据库名mysql下的user表中,修改相应权限,比如:
insert into `user` values ('localhost','root','','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y','y'
该用户其它信息

VIP推荐

免费发布信息,免费发布B2B信息网站平台 - 三六零分类信息网 沪ICP备09012988号-2
企业名录 Product